JOB SUMMARY
Primary duties of this position are to ensure that all incoming shipments of non-surplus items are received accurately and in a timely manner. This function includes receiving Stock Inventory and Distribution Orders, Repair Items, Returns, and all Corporate Purchases, and currently involves operating in multiple applications simultaneously. Responsible for photographing and receiving parts in a production environment with a continued focus on process and improvement and daily goal attainment.
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ES
- Unpack all deliveries and discard packing materials and cardboard into appropriate containers.
- Identify correct recipient for each incoming item.
- Receive all incoming items into the appropriate application, ensuring that all items are photographed properly, all notes attached to the PO are reviewed and followed, all observations (i.e. – damage, warranty sticker breaks, etc…) are noted in the appropriate system, and all parts are directed to the correct department.
- Escalate challenging receipts (i.e. – no paperwork, blind repair, etc…) to Warehouse Receiving Manager.
- Assist with the landing process for incoming shipments.
- Deliver fully received items to all appropriate departments.
- Maintain a clean work area at all times. Empty trash and cardboard bins as needed.

PHYSICAL DEMANDS
- Occasional sitting, reaching/working overhead, climbing or balancing, stooping, kneeling, crouching or crawling
- Frequent walking
- Continuous standing and repetitive hand motion
- Lifting requirements include continuous lifting of up to 35 pounds, occasional handling up to 100 pounds
